WebMar 29, 2024 · If you have upward-facing holes, the pipe can't really do anything until the water level is above the top of the pipe. It sounds like your contractor has the right plan - a fully perforated pipe, or one with holes on the bottom, is the way to go. Installing a drainage pipe with only holes on the top is usually incorrect.

By relieving hydrostatic pressure and reducing erosion, Hydraway ... WebSep 13, 2009 · Wall drainage saves alot in structural design. The benefit of a granular media behind the wall is that you typically can use a higher friction angle, which in turn will lower the coefficieint of active earth pressure. That said, you still have to worry about hydrostatic pressures. Hope this helps. f-d. bow keatons

WebStep 2. Install the pipe, and add gravel. Once your trench is the desired depth, cut the filter fabric to fit, and drape it into the section of the trench that runs through the soggy area. The filter fabric allows water to run into the drain while keeping out fine soil particles that could clog the system. WebMar 5, 2024 · Step 3: Dig the trench for the drain After determining the location of the drain, a trench should be dug to accommodate the drain pipe. The trench should be at least 12 inches deep and should slope away from the retaining wall. The slope should be at least 1 inch for every 8 feet of trench length.

A drainage system consists of several key components: drainage stone, filter fabric, perforated pipe, and outlets through the wall face. Before we dive into these components, remember NEVER use grout between the blocks on segmental block walls. Water should drain between the blocks, and grout blocks … See more Every retaining wall should include drainage stone behind the wall. Though it is a good idea to install a drainage pipe on all walls, there are certain situations where a perforated drain pipe is absolutely necessary.
